在gRPC网站上使用异步/等待模式,可以通过以下步骤实现:
asyncio
库来实现异步/等待模式。你可以使用asyncio
的async
和await
关键字来定义异步函数,并使用await
关键字来等待gRPC调用的结果。MyService
的gRPC服务,其中有一个名为MyMethod
的方法,你可以按照以下方式调用该方法:MyService
的gRPC服务,其中有一个名为MyMethod
的方法,你可以按照以下方式调用该方法:grpc.aio.insecure_channel
创建一个异步的gRPC通道,并使用await
关键字等待stub.MyMethod
方法的调用结果。asyncio
库来实现异步/等待模式。你可以使用asyncio
的async
和await
关键字来定义异步函数,并使用await
关键字来等待异步操作的完成。MyService
的gRPC服务,你可以按照以下方式实现该服务:MyService
的gRPC服务,你可以按照以下方式实现该服务:MyService
的类,该类继承自生成的gRPC服务的基类,并实现了MyMethod
方法。在serve
函数中,我们创建了一个异步的gRPC服务器,并将MyService
类的实例添加到服务器中。通过以上步骤,你可以在gRPC网站上使用异步/等待模式进行开发。请注意,以上代码示例仅为演示目的,实际使用时可能需要根据你的具体需求进行适当的修改。
领取专属 10元无门槛券
手把手带您无忧上云